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"evolving agreement"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e a situation where an agreement is in the process of being developed or modified over time. Example: "The parties involved are working towards an evolving agreement that reflects their changing needs and circumstances."

Linguistic Context
The phrase "evolving agreement" functions as a noun phrase where "evolving" acts as an adjective modifying the noun "agreement". It describes an agreement that is not static but is in the process of development or change. According to Ludwig AI, this phrase is grammatically correct and usable in written English.

FAQs
How can I use "evolving agreement" in a sentence?
You can use "evolving agreement" to describe a situation where parties are in the process of reaching or modifying an understanding. For example: "The two nations are working towards an evolving agreement on trade tariffs".
What are some alternatives to "evolving agreement"?
Alternatives include "developing consensus", "emerging understanding", or "growing accord", depending on the specific nuance you wish to convey.
Is "evolving agreement" formal or informal?
"Evolving agreement" is suitable for both formal and neutral contexts. Its formality depends more on the surrounding language and the situation than on the phrase itself.
How does an "evolving agreement" differ from a 'final agreement'?
An "evolving agreement" implies ongoing development and potential changes, while a final agreement suggests a settled and concluded understanding. An evolving agreement is subject to modifications, whereas a final agreement is intended to be stable.
